About Singleton Heights 2330

The size of Singleton Heights is approximately 3.8 square kilometres. It has 10 parks covering nearly 13.7% of total area. The population of Singleton Heights in 2011 was 4,666 people. By 2016 the population was 4,692 showing a population growth of 0.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Singleton Heights is 0-9 years. Households in Singleton Heights are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Singleton Heights work in a machinery operators and drivers occupation. In 2011, 63.4% of the homes in Singleton Heights were owner-occupied compared with 60% in 2016.

Singleton Heights has 2,119 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Singleton Heights have seen a 73.69%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 74.00% increase. As at 30 September 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Singleton Heights is $628,684 while the median value for Units is $435,144.
  • Houses have a median rent of $550 while Units have a median rent of $383.
